#112458 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#112458 is composed of 6.7% red, 14.1%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 80.7% cyan, 59.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 65.5% black. It has a hue angle of 223.9 degrees, a saturation of 67.6% and a lightness of 20.6%. #112458 color hex could be obtained by blending #2248b0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003366.

Shades and Tints of #112458

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010206 is the darkest color, while #f4f7f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#112458

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#313338 is the less saturated color, while #011c68 is the most saturated one.
